The story of Maria Catarina Vetter began in 1565 in Holzgerlingen, Böblingen, Baden-Württemberg, Germany. Maria Catarina Vetter married Veitt Jerg Georg Dieterlin, and had children including Maria Dieterlin. Maria Catarina Vetter passed away in 1634 in Sindelfingen, Böblingen, Baden-Württemberg, Germany.
